Fred Johnson’s Ankle Issue Raises Concerns for Eagles Ahead of Raiders Clash
Philadelphia’s preparations for their pivotal Week 15 matchup against the Las Vegas Raiders have taken a sudden turn with the emergence of an ankle issue concerning right tackle Fred Johnson.
Unexpected Addition to the Practice Report
On Thursday, Johnson was listed as limited on the Eagles’ practice report, an alarming update given that he wasn’t on the estimated report following Wednesday’s walkthrough. During that initial session, the team prepared for their Sunday showdown at Lincoln Financial Field, and Johnson was notably absent from any injury concerns.
First-Team Practice Participation
Before the news broke of his limited status, Johnson had been working with the first-team offense, solidifying his role at right tackle. However, the designation of being limited indicates that he may have sustained the ankle injury during Thursday’s practice, casting a shadow over the team’s offensive line depth heading into a critical game.
